Frequently Asked Questions about the 87507 ZIP Code

How much are Studio apartments in 87507?

There are currently 15 Studio Apartments in 87507 with rent ranges from $900 to $2,092 with an average price of $1,560.

What is the current price range for One Bedroom 87507 Apartments for rent?

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 87507 ranges from $975 to $3,475 with an average monthly rent of $1,901.

What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 87507 cost?

The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 87507 range from $1,100 to $4,670.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$2,194.

How expensive are 87507 Three Bedroom Apartments?

There are currently 33 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 87507 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,300 to $3,150 - averaging $2,538 for the location.
